ok so I have a mini pot belly pig she is about 4 months old I got her and her sister the day they were taken from there momma well this morning we went out to feed and we had lost 1 and the other is not doing good she is just laying around and freezing cold I put her under a heat lamp that we use for baby chicks and a friend of mine told me to give her Gatorade to try and keep her hydrated since she won't eat or drink anything I have been trying that using a saringe but am at a loss of what else to do or what could be wrong my best bet is they got to cold in there new pin we must not have had there shelter blocked off enough for colder weather
 
How much bedding do they have in their shelter? Having enough straw so they can burrow down in it will help. You may need to set up a heat lamp. You have to warm this pig up before she can eat or drink. For immediate energy you can put some Karo syrup under the tongue. It is glucose and it is utilized by the body without having to be digested first. It wouldn't hurt to put her on a course of penicillin to prevent or treat the likely pneumonia.
 
I would bring her inside to keep warm, and contact your large animal vet just in case. Any ill animal will benefit from staying warm. Sometimes it's a very simple thing, and sometimes it's serious. I'm paranoid and like the peace of mind of contacting my vet, because you just never know.
